US target Houthi weapon sites in Yemen

The Pentagon says the US has carried out what it called "precision strikes" against five weapons storage locations in parts of Yemen controlled by the Houthi movement.

Axar.az reports that ,citing BBC, US Secretary of Defence Lloyd Austin said US forces - including long-range bombers - targeted underground facilities housing weapons components used to attack civilian and military ships in the region.
He said the strikes against the Iran-backed Houthis demonstrated the ability of the US to target facilities that its adversaries sought "to keep out of reach".
Since last November, the Houthis have launched attacks on around 100 ships in the Red Sea and Gulf of Aden, sinking two vessels.
